Stability and hybrid L 2 × ℓ 2 gain analysis of a class of impulsive switched systems
SL
Shenyu Liu
PW
Penghui Wen
JS
Jiayi Si
Puntos clave
Stability characteristics are critical for ensuring the reliability of impulsive switched systems, providing insights into dynamic behaviors.
Gain analysis reveals the sensitivity of system response to variations in input parameters, underscoring control design needs.
Observational analysis on impulsive switched systems was conducted to evaluate their stability under varying conditions and inputs.
These findings may enable the design of more robust control strategies, improving system performance across practical applications.
